What Is Smart Fire Detection?
Smart fire detection refers to advanced systems that use technologies like artificial intelligence, connected sensors, and real-time data analysis to identify fire risks more accurately and quickly. Unlike conventional alarms that rely solely on smoke or heat thresholds, these systems analyze patterns, detect anomalies, and send instant alerts to users and emergency services. They can also integrate with building management systems, offering a more proactive and automated approach to fire safety.
Evolution of Fire Detection Systems
Fire detection technology has evolved significantly over the years, moving from basic manual alarms to highly intelligent, automated systems that enhance safety and efficiency.
- Early systems relied on manual call points and human intervention, which often resulted in delayed responses and increased damage.
- Conventional smoke and heat detectors improved safety but were limited by false alarms and lack of contextual awareness.
- Addressable systems introduced better control and monitoring, allowing users to pinpoint fire locations more accurately.
- Modern solutions now incorporate data analytics and automation, enabling faster detection and improved decision-making.
- Integration with digital platforms has further enhanced monitoring capabilities, making systems more responsive and reliable.

Key Features of Smart Fire Detection Systems
Advanced fire detection solutions are equipped with innovative features designed to enhance accuracy, reliability, and efficiency. These features make them an essential component of modern safety strategies.
AI-Powered Detection Accuracy
Artificial intelligence enables systems to distinguish between real fire threats and false alarms by analyzing environmental data. This reduces unnecessary disruptions and ensures that alerts are triggered only when genuine risks are detected.
Remote Monitoring and Control
Users can access system data remotely through mobile devices or centralized dashboards. This allows real-time monitoring, quick decision-making, and improved response even when users are not physically present at the location.
Integration with Other Safety Systems
Modern solutions seamlessly integrate with sprinklers, alarms, and security systems. This interconnected approach ensures coordinated responses, improving overall safety and reducing the time taken to control fire incidents.
Instant Alerts and Notifications
Immediate notifications are sent to users and emergency responders when a potential fire is detected. This rapid communication helps prevent escalation and minimizes damage by enabling quick intervention.

Challenges and Considerations
While advanced systems offer numerous benefits, there are certain challenges that must be addressed for effective implementation.
- High initial installation costs can be a barrier for some users.
- Technical complexity may require specialized knowledge and training.
- Cybersecurity risks need to be managed to protect system data.
- Regular maintenance and updates are necessary to ensure optimal performance.
- Compatibility issues may arise when integrating with existing systems.
